Abstract :
We consider a possible explanation of long duration of travelling wave packets (TWPs) generated by solar terminator (ST). We suggest a hypothesis about consecutive detecting of MHD-nature disturbances, generated by ST in magneto-conjugate area first and in observation area next. Registration beginning time depends on latitude. In summer in Japan TWP registration starts with ST arriving in magneto-conjugate region - about 2-3 hours depending on latitude before ST arrives to the observation point. Dynamic spectra show clearly additive character of registered disturbances. ST appearance over the registration point accompanies amplitude increment on TWP frequencies in spectrum.
